AMERICAN COALITION FOR ETHANOL RAISES CONCERNS ABOUT NEW EPA CHIEF
BrownfieldAgNews reports:

Brownfield's Mark Dorenkamp (l) interviews Brian Jennings
The biofuels industry is preparing for new leadership at EPA.

American Coalition for Ethanol CEO Brian Jennings says the nomination of former New York Congressman Lee Zeldin raises some concerns.

"Look, as a congressman from Long Island Lee Zeldin had a really bad record on ethanol. He cosponsored bills that would repeal the Renewable Fuel Standard and prohibit E15. As administrator of EPA, he's in charge of the Renewable Fuel Standard and E15."

He tells Brownfield the confirmation process will be critical.

"It's incumbent upon Republican senators to put Mr. Zeldin on the spot, to ask him the tough questions about the Renewable Fuel Standard and E15. And I have every assurance that they will do that, and we'll see how things end up."

Jennings says if confirmed as EPA administrator, Zeldin would represent the entire country and needs to remember rural America helped get Donald Trump elected.
